As the number of people detected with psychological health problems such as depression rises to brand-new highs, the requirement for medical services to treat them is growing too. Around 56 percent of American grownups with a mental disorder do not receive treatment. There's likewise proof of a dire lack of treatment amongst teenagers, with the CDC reporting that the suicide rate for teenagers is skyrocketing.

[We frequently] simply ask the patient just how much they can afford, and attempt our finest to make it work," says Dr. Laura Chackes, creator of The Center for Mindfulness & CBT in St.

" The majority of our therapists who do a sliding scale will move down from $120 to about $60 per session. I am inducing an intern this fall who will have the ability to see clients at an even lower rate ranging from $10-$ 50 per hour." Jesse Matthews, a certified psychologist." Many providers who take Medicaid work at centers or community mental health centers. In some cases these are connected with universities and are utilized as training websites for graduate students. If a person has Medicaid, they need to be able to gain access to mental health care totally free of charge."Dr. Fran Walfish, a psychotherapist, recommends calling your local Psychoanalytic Training Institute." They generally need the patient to commit to 3 to five times a week psychoanalytic therapy sessions over a duration of a minimum of one to 2 years in period in exchange for complimentary therapy," she informs NBC News BETTER.

who is getting supervision and advanced particular training in intensive long-lasting treatment."" Another option is to connect to your closest mentor health center that provides training programs to interns and homeowners," adds Dr. Walfish. "Many qualified training healthcare facilities have a department of psychiatry and outpatient psychology program that uses low-fee moving scale psychiatric therapy.
